Top 5 Casual Games Performance in Bolivia for Q1 2024

In the first quarter of 2024, the top 5 casual games in Bolivia showed varying performance trends in terms of downloads and revenue. Data from Sensor Tower provides a detailed look at how these games fared on a unified platform.

Royal Match from Dream Games experienced a notable fluctuation in weekly downloads, starting strong with approximately 50K in early January and peaking at around 60K by the end of the month. However, downloads saw a sharp decline, ending the quarter at about 15K. Weekly revenue for the game remained relatively stable, with minor peaks, reaching a high of $1.1K mid-January and closing the quarter at around $927.

Plants vs. Zombies™ by Electronic Arts had a consistent performance in downloads, starting the quarter at approximately 22K and maintaining an average of around 18K to 20K throughout most of the period. The highest downloads were observed in the first week of January at 25.9K. Revenue for the game was modest, with slight fluctuations, peaking at $83 in the first week and stabilizing around $79 towards the end of March.

Pou from Zakeh Limited showed a decrease in weekly downloads from about 26K in early January to around 12K by mid-February, before recovering to approximately 16K by the end of March. The game's revenue showed a steady increase, peaking at $80 in late February and maintaining around $65 towards the end of the quarter.

Ludo Club・Fun Dice Board Game by Moonfrog had fluctuating download numbers, with a notable peak in the last week of March at approximately 24K. The game’s revenue showed a steady increase, starting at $276 in the first week of January and rising to $356 by the end of the quarter.

Beach Buggy Racing from Vector Unit experienced a decline in downloads from about 20K in early January to around 12K by the end of March. Revenue remained relatively low but stable, with minor peaks, reaching $72 in mid-March and closing the quarter at around $43.
